The Automotive XPrize is about to be awarded

The Progressive Automotive X Prize has long been considered the “holy grail” of car efficiency. This $ 5 million prize is for creating a automobile that gets 100 miles per gallon. There are two vehicles that may very well win the prize when trials in Michigan complete.

Detailing the Automotive Xprize

The XPrize foundation supports a number of prizes, such as the Automotive XPrize. Sponsored by Progressive auto insurance, the Automotive X prize was announced in 2008. EPA mileage estimates are the basis of the competition. The primary X Prize is awarded to a four-passenger vehicle. The cars entered in the Automotive X Prize need only be proof of concept autos, not production-ready.

The Automotive X Prize Competition

The competition for the Automotive X Prize started on April 26 in Michigan. The three classes of automobiles are put through their paces. Some of the competitions are designed to emulate city driving. Driving situations comparable to highway driving are also a part of the competition. The target is 110 miles per gallon, though to receive the XPrize a team only has to get 100 mpg. There needs to be certain safety and performance thresholds met as well.

Teams need ingenuity to win the XPrize races

Winning the Automotive X Prize calls for ingenuity. One requirement built to the Automotive XPrize is that passenger cabins stay below 90 degrees. Michigan is facing 95 degree temperatures, so some teams are creating homemade air conditioners. Hypermiling driving techniques are also on display throughout the competition.

The possibility of winning the XPrize

There are two cars that are nevertheless within the running for the Automotive XPrize. Both can be taken out of the public eye and put through a wide variety of safety tests. If either one of the vehicles pass the tests, they’ll be given the award.
